On January 1, Year 1, Shelton Company had a balance of $277.000 in its Land account. During Year 1, Shelton sold land that had cos $77,500 for $153,500 cash. The balance in the Land account on December 31, Year 1 , was $290,500. Required a. Determine the cash outflow for the purchase of land during Year 1 b. Prepare the investing activities section of the Year 1 statement of cash flows. (Amounts to be deducted should be indicated with a minus sign.)
